Advancing Bridge Design with WPE-DK High-Performance Concrete

In modern bridge engineering, material performance is critical for ensuring structural integrity, long service life, and aesthetic excellence. WPE-DK UHPC (Ultra-High Performance Concrete) is setting new standards in bridge construction, especially in projects that demand high-performance, low-maintenance structures, slender architectural forms, and sustainable durability.


 

Why Use WPE-DK UHPC in Bridge Projects?

Superior Mechanical Performance

  • Compressive strength exceeding 130–200 MPa

  • High tensile and flexural strength, particularly when fibre-reinforced

  • Enables the design of thin, lightweight elements with longer spans and reduced self-weight

Outstanding Durability

  • Ultra-low permeability to water, chlorides, and CO₂

  • Excellent resistance to freeze-thaw cycles, de-icing salts, and aggressive environmental conditions

  • Significantly reduced risk of cracking and reinforcement corrosion

Reduced Maintenance and Life-Cycle Costs

  • Service life well over 100 years

  • Lower maintenance demand compared to traditional concrete or steel

  • Ideal for structures in harsh or remote environments

Architectural and Design Flexibility


  • Supports slender, elegant bridge designs

  • Lightweight components reduce foundation loads and construction complexity

  • Allows for modular construction and rapid installation


Bonding Precast Roadway Panels with UHPC Grout

A key application of WPE-DK UHPC grout is the durable connection of precast roadway deck panels. These joints are critical for ensuring seamless structural continuity and long-term load transfer across the entire bridge deck. The exceptional bonding performance and shrinkage control of WPE-DK UHPC provide permanent, watertight joints with superior durability under dynamic traffic loads.

Typical Applications in Bridge Construction:

  • Bridge decks and slabs using thin, precast panels

  • Pedestrian and bicycle bridges with streamlined profiles

  • Composite systems (UHPC deck over steel or prestressed girders)

  • Durable joints, overlays, and connections under high load or exposure

  • Modular elements such as precast beams, panels, and piers

  • UHPC grout joints for long-lasting, monolithic roadway decks
